一、拉取镜像
docker pull exoplatform/sqlserver

二、启动镜像
最简单密码、端口运行容器:
docker run -d -e SA_PASSWORD='feifei!@#123' -p 1433:1433 exoplatform/sqlserver
设置更多自动重启、挂载卷、数据库、添加账户等可选参数运行:
docker run --name sqlserver --restart always -v /opt/netcore/mssql:/var/opt/mssql -d -e 'ACCEPT_EULA=Y' -e SA_PASSWORD='feifei!@#123' -e SQLSERVER_DATABASE=demo -e SQLSERVER_USER=xiaofei -e SQLSERVER_PASSWORD='feifei!@#123' -p 1433:1433 exoplatform/sqlserver
--name sqlserver :设置运行容器名称
--restart always :设置容器自动重新启
-v /opt/netcore/mssql:/var/opt/mssql 挂在目录,把容器数据库挂在到自定义目录
-e 'ACCEPT_EULA=Y' :提示您接受最终用户许可协议。如果您不同意,安装将不会继续
-e SA_PASSWORD='feifei!@#123' :设置管理员SA用户和密码(必填参数,密码大于八位,并包含特殊符号)
-e SQLSERVER_DATABASE=demo :创建一个叫“demo”的数据库
-e SQLSERVER_USER=xiao